Experimental Burkholderia pseudomallei infection of pigs

Experimental infection with Burkholderia pseudomallei in pigs causes a chronic generalized disease. This study details the clinical and pathological findings of melioidosis in swine following intravenous challenge.

Background:

  • Melioidosis, caused by Burkholderia pseudomallei, is a significant zoonotic disease.
  • Understanding its pathogenesis in different animal models is crucial for disease control.

Purpose of the Study:

  • To experimentally induce and characterize melioidosis in pigs.
  • To investigate the clinical, paraclinical, and immunological responses to Burkholderia pseudomallei infection in swine.

Main Methods:

  • Intravenous challenge of 2-month-old pigs with 5.0 x 10(9) bacterial cells of Burkholderia pseudomallei.
  • Monitoring clinical signs, hematological parameters, and antibody responses up to 30 days post-infection.
  • Necropsy and histopathological examination of major organs.

Main Results:

  • Pigs developed hyperthermia, increased pulse frequency, elevated erythrocyte sedimentation rate, and tachypnea.
  • Initial leukopenia and reduced macrophage counts were observed, followed by increased phagocytic activity.
  • Burkholderia pseudomallei colonized the lungs, with transient presence in spleen and lymph nodes.
  • Antibody response detected by day 7 p.i.; significant pathological findings including abscesses and necrosis in multiple organs.

Conclusions:

  • Experimental infection successfully established chronic generalized melioidosis in pigs.
  • Swine can serve as a model for studying Burkholderia pseudomallei pathogenesis and host immune responses.
